What is DevUtils and what are its top alternatives?

DevUtils is a handy collection of utilities for software developers that provides quick access to various tools and resources commonly used during development. Key features include a code formatter, JSON/XML/XML to JSON converter, hash generator, encryption/decryption tool, and more. However, a limitation of DevUtils is that it may not cover every niche utility that a developer might need.

  1. Postman: Postman is a popular API development platform that allows users to design, test, and document APIs. It features a user-friendly interface, collaboration tools, and automated testing capabilities. Pros include a vast collection of pre-built tools and integrations, but it may be overkill for users looking for simpler utilities.
  2. JSONLint: JSONLint is a web-based tool for validating and formatting JSON data. It helps developers ensure their JSON is syntactically correct and properly structured. Pros include simplicity and ease of use, but it lacks the variety of utilities offered by DevUtils.
  3. Online CSV Tools: Online CSV Tools is a collection of CSV manipulation utilities such as converting, merging, and filtering CSV files. It offers a range of features for handling CSV data efficiently. Pros include its focused functionality on CSV files, but it may not cover other data formats like DevUtils.
  4. Can I Use...: Can I Use is a website that provides compatibility tables for support of HTML5, CSS3, SVG, and more in various browsers. It helps developers determine which web technologies they can use safely. Pros include up-to-date information on browser support, but it serves a different purpose than DevUtils.
  5. RegExr: RegExr is an online tool for learning, testing, and debugging regular expressions. It offers a visual interface for building and testing regex patterns. Pros include its educational value and practical utility for working with regex, but it is specialized compared to the broad range of tools in DevUtils.
  6. Swagger: Swagger is a tool for designing, building, and documenting APIs. It offers features for generating interactive API documentation and client SDKs. Pros include its comprehensive API development capabilities, but it may be more complex than the utilities in DevUtils.
  7. SQL Fiddle: SQL Fiddle is a web-based SQL database playground that allows users to run SQL queries against different database systems. It is useful for testing and sharing SQL code snippets. Pros include its convenience for trying out SQL queries, but it is specific to SQL-related tasks compared to DevUtils.
  8. XML Formatter: XML Formatter is an online tool for formatting XML data to make it more readable and structured. It helps developers validate and beautify their XML code easily. Pros include its simplicity and focused functionality, but it may not offer the variety of tools found in DevUtils.
  9. JUnit: JUnit is a popular Java testing framework for unit testing. It provides annotations and assertions for writing and running tests to ensure code quality. Pros include its integration with Java development environments, but it serves a specific purpose compared to the diverse utilities in DevUtils.
  10. Curl: Curl is a command-line tool and library for transferring data with URLs. It supports various protocols and can be used for making HTTP requests, downloading files, and more. Pros include its versatility and wide range of features, but it requires familiarity with the command line compared to the user-friendly interface of DevUtils.

Top Alternatives to DevUtils

  • ngrok
    ngrok

    ngrok is a reverse proxy that creates a secure tunnel between from a public endpoint to a locally running web service. ngrok captures and analyzes all traffic over the tunnel for later inspection and replay. ...

  • Termius
    Termius

    The #1 cross-platform terminal with built-in ssh client which works as your own portable server management system in any situation. ...

  • MAMP
    MAMP

    It can be installed under macOS and Windows with just a few clicks. It provides them with all the tools they need to run WordPress on their desktop PC for testing or development purposes, for example. It doesn't matter if you prefer Apache or Nginx or if you want to work with PHP, Python, Perl or Ruby. ...

  • GoTTY
    GoTTY

    GoTTY is a simple command line tool that turns your CLI tools into web applications. ...

  • warp
    warp

    warp lets you securely share your terminal with one simple command: warp open. When connected to your warp, clients can see your terminal exactly as if they were sitting next to you. You can also grant them write access, the equivalent of handing them your keyboard. ...

  • Warp
    Warp

    It is a blazingly fast, Rust-based terminal that makes you and your team more productive at running, debugging, and deploying code and infrastructure. It is a fully-native app built in Rust that renders on the GPU. Our mission is to elevate developer productivity. ...

  • PageKite
    PageKite

    PageKite is a system for exposing localhost servers to the public Internet. It is most commonly used to make local web servers or SSH servers publicly visible, although almost any TCP-based protocol can work if the client knows how to use an HTTP proxy. ...

  • Requestly
    Requestly

    Requestly is a lightweight proxy available as a browser extension & desktop app to intercept & modify network requests. Using Requestly you can Modify Headers, Redirect URL, Mock API response, Delay/Throttle requests, etc. ...
